Look at the obvious first. Might just be the injector....either the aluminum (or copper?) crush washer, or where the fuel line screws onto the injector. Put a wrench on it, see if it's loose. How's the torque on the two nuts that secure the block?

Jesper:
You either got fluid there from the ac fittings or hose when took the ac off, you could have cracked injector block, leaking injector fitting, or a bad gasket that's not sealing. Take a can of starter fluid and with the engine idling spray around the injection blocks one at a time if any are leaking or are cracked the engine idle will speed up when the area is sprayed.
